Output 37118153403c612913b8618dbb36e5a56704741785212573a86c4d88d913359b:0

value
1552288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47c4ded87f0271ef1810e398116a251c85b99a6f OP_EQUAL
address
38EVjxwHvoTASiRcqbiKUZuJJnijGDxgKx
transaction
37118153403c612913b8618dbb36e5a56704741785212573a86c4d88d913359b
confirmations
121279
spent
true